About This School

Career Development Institute Inc is a private for-profit institution located in Los Angeles, California with approximately 172 undergraduate students enrolled. The average net price after financial aid is $25,919 per year. The graduation rate is 78%, and the typical graduate earns $62,209 within 10 years of enrollment.
